  • Patent number: 11197844
    Abstract: A combination of three well-known and FDA approved compounds has been discovered to significantly suppress the proliferation of pancreatic cancer cells in clinically relevant models of pancreatic cancer. Embodiments of the invention include compositions of matter comprising a combination of agents such as metformin, simvastatin, and digoxin as well as methods of treating cancers using such agents. Illustrative methods include combining a population of pancreatic cancer cells with amounts of metformin, simvastatin, and digoxin sufficient to inhibit expression of BIRC5 protein in the population of pancreatic cancer cells, thereby inhibiting the growth of the population of pancreatic cancer cells.
